Nice coffee shop and open atmosphere with tall ceilings, beautiful decor and local artists' work on the walls. They have a bathroom in the back with key access. A variety of tables and seating for whomever decides to stay. One large table at the back which was used for an intense Scrabble match that night. My bf got the truffle brownie and the man behind the counter offered to warm it up. The heat certainly made it better! It was hot to touch the lips with so if you have a drink to keep you company in the meantime that's good too. I got a small coffee with half coconut milk fill. The man behind the counter stated that it was very strong coffee and I hadn't had coffee for a few months. I'm glad he warned me! It was still strong at only half a cup. I got a lemon bar and it was good but it had too much confectionery sugar on it. I wound up scraping it off to get more of that tart lemony flavor. It would be best crafted with a thick base and the lemon part on top. It was perfect without all of that sugar! Happy eats!
